Ingredients
• 1 medium head cauliflower (about 1 lb / 450g), chopped into florets
• 2 tbsp unsalted butter (28g)
• 4 large egg whites
• 2 tbsp heavy cream (30ml)
• 1/3 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ese (38g)
• 1/2 tsp sea salt, or to taste
• 1/4 tsp black pepper, or to taste
Instructions
1. Directions
2. Place the cauliflower florets in a large, microwave-safe bowl. Microwave on high for 5-6 minutes, or until the cauliflower is fork-tender.
3. Carefully drain the hot cauliflower and pat it thoroughly dry with paper towels. Squeeze out as much excess moisture as possible—this is the key to crispy tots!
4. Transfer the dry cauliflower to a mixing bowl and mash with a fork or potato masher until it has a coarse, rice-like texture.
5. Add the egg whites, heavy cream, shredded cheddar cheese, salt, and pepper to the bowl. Mix until everything is well combined into a thick, cohesive mixture.
6. Cover the bowl and place it in the refrigerator to chill for at least 40 minutes. This step is crucial for helping the mixture firm up so you can shape the tots.
7. Set your Instant Pot to the SAUTE function on high. Add the butter and allow it to melt and get hot.
8. Remove the chilled mixture from the fridge. Using your hands, form small, barrel-shaped tots (about 1-2 tablespoons each).
9. Carefully place the tots in a single layer in the hot Instant Pot. To avoid overcrowding, you may need to work in batches.
10. Cook for 3-4 minutes per side, until deep golden brown and crispy.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ate, serve immediately, and enjoy!

Pro Tips
• For the absolute crispiest tots, getting the cauliflower as dry as possible after steaming is non-negotiable. Wrap the cooked florets in a clean kitchen towel or cheesecloth and wring out every last drop of water before mashing.
• For an even crispier, less hands-on cooking method, use an air fryer. Preheat to 400°F (200°C) and cook the tots for 10-12 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den and perfectly crisp.
• Don’t be afraid to customize the flavor. Add a pinch of garlic powder, onion powder, or smoked paprika to the mixture. A tablespoon of finely chopped chives or crumbled bacon would also be a delicious addition.
• Make a double batch and freeze them for a quick breakfast side. After forming the tots, place them on a baking sheet and freeze until solid. Transfer to a freezer-safe bag and cook directly from frozen, adding a few extra minutes to the cooking time.
FAQ
Q: How do I get my cauliflower tots crispy
A: The most crucial step for crispy tots is to thoroughly dry the cooked cauliflower. After steaming, use paper towels or a clean kitchen towel to squeeze out as much excess moisture as possible before mashing and mixing with other ingredients.
Q: Can I make these cauliflower tots in an air fryer
A: Yes, for an even crispier result, you can use an air fryer. Preheat it to 400°F (200°C) and cook the tots for 10-12 minutes, flipping them halfway through, until they are golden and crisp.
Q: Can I freeze these keto tots for later
A: Absolutely. After shaping the tots, place them on a baking sheet and freeze until solid. Transfer the frozen tots to a freezer-safe bag. You can cook them directly from frozen, just add a few extra minutes to the cooking time.
Q: Why do I need to chill the cauliflower mixture
A: Chilling the mixture in the refrigerator for at least 40 minutes is a critical step. It helps the mixture firm up, making it much easier to handle and shape into the classic tot form without falling apart.
